‘Hungry to prove a point’: Irfan Pathan backs Prithvi Shaw as Delhi Capitals opener
Delhi Capitals’ Prithvi Shaw (Image credit: Delhi Capitals/IPL)

NEW DELHI: Former India all-rounder Irfan Pathan has thrown his weight behind a bold opening combination for Delhi Capitals ahead of IPL 2026, backing Prithvi Shaw to partner the ever-reliable KL Rahul at the top.Speaking on his YouTube channel, Pathan hailed Rahul as a dependable match-winner, describing him as a “safest bank” in the league. “KL Rahul is the safest bank to score 500 runs every season. He will always score runs and is capable of giving good starts consistently. He is undoubtedly one of the best players in this league,” Pathan said, brushing aside criticism around strike rates. “It is just that we sometimes talk about his strike rate, but as long as you win the match, you do not need to focus much on that,” he added.

Shaw backed to bounce backPathan, however, reserved special praise for Shaw, who returns to the franchise after going unsold in the previous auction cycle. “They got him at a very good price. I think those hungry players who went unsold last year always come with a point to prove. Prithvi Shaw will come to prove a point,” he said.The former opener’s recent domestic form adds weight to Pathan’s argument. After switching to Maharashtra, Shaw enjoyed a prolific run, finishing as their highest run-scorer in the Syed Mushtaq Ali Trophy.‘Pressure leads to failure’While backing Shaw’s return, Pathan also issued a caution. “The hungry players who have gotten dropped are very excited, but along with that, they also put a lot of pressure on themselves to perform. This pressure always leads you towards failure,” he warned, urging the youngster to stay relaxed and focused.He also acknowledged other options in the squad, including Abhishek Porel, but emphasised clarity in roles. “They have the option of Abhishek Porel. But I think they should go with Prithvi Shaw and give him clarity about his role,” he added.Rahul primed for another big seasonRahul, meanwhile, enters IPL 2026 in strong touch after a stellar previous campaign, where he amassed 539 runs at an average of 53.90 and a strike rate close to 150. With over 5,200 IPL runs already, he now eyes the 6,000-run milestone — a mark achieved by only a handful of greats including Virat Kohli and Rohit Sharma.With DC set to begin their campaign against Lucknow Super Giants, all eyes will be on whether the Pathan-endorsed opening pair takes shape — and whether Shaw can indeed deliver on his “point to prove.”
